Cloud computing has transformed the way businesses operate by offering a more flexible, cost-effective, and scalable way to access computing resources. When it comes to cloud computing, there are two main deployment models: public cloud and private cloud. Each model has its advantages and disadvantages, and choosing the right solution for your business can be a complex decision. In this article, we explore the differences between public cloud and private cloud and provide insights into how to choose the right solution for your business.
Public Cloud
Public cloud is a cloud computing model in which computing resources are provided by a third-party service provider, such as Amazon Web Services (AWS), Microsoft Azure, or Google Cloud Platform. The public cloud is accessible to anyone with an internet connection, and the resources are shared among multiple users.
Advantages of Public Cloud:
- Cost-Effective: Public cloud computing is a cost-effective solution for businesses, as it eliminates the need to invest in and maintain costly hardware and infrastructure.
- Scalability: Public cloud providers offer businesses the ability to scale their computing resources up or down as needed, allowing them to easily adjust their resources based on demand.
- Accessibility: Public cloud computing allows businesses to access their data and applications from anywhere with an internet connection, making it easy for employees to work remotely and collaborate with others.
- Reliability: Public cloud providers typically offer high levels of reliability and uptime, ensuring that businesses can access their resources when they need them.
- Security: Public cloud providers typically offer robust security measures, including encryption, multi-factor authentication, and regular backups, to protect data and applications.
Private Cloud
Private cloud is a cloud computing model in which computing resources are dedicated to a single business or organization. The private cloud can be hosted either on-premises or by a third-party service provider.
Advantages of Private Cloud:
- Security: Private cloud computing offers businesses greater control over security, as they can implement their own security measures and protocols to protect their data and applications.
- Customization: Private cloud computing allows businesses to customize their computing environment to meet their specific needs, including hardware, software, and security.
- Compliance: Private cloud computing can be particularly beneficial for businesses that must comply with strict regulatory requirements, as it allows them to maintain greater control over their data and applications.
- Reliability: Private cloud providers typically offer high levels of reliability and uptime, ensuring that businesses can access their resources when they need them.
- Performance: Private cloud computing can offer businesses greater performance and faster processing speeds, as resources are dedicated to a single business or organization.
Choosing the Right Solution for Your Business
When it comes to choosing between public cloud and private cloud, businesses must consider their unique needs, budget, and IT requirements. Some factors to consider include:
- Cost: Public cloud computing is typically more cost-effective than private cloud computing, as businesses do not need to invest in and maintain their own infrastructure. However, private cloud computing can be more cost-effective in the long run, as businesses can customize their computing environment to meet their specific needs.
- Security: Private cloud computing offers greater security and control over data and applications, making it a better option for businesses that deal with sensitive or confidential information.
- Scalability: Public cloud computing is typically more scalable than private cloud computing, as businesses can easily adjust their resources based on demand. However, private cloud computing can also be scalable if businesses have the budget to invest in additional hardware and infrastructure.
- Compliance: Private cloud computing can be particularly beneficial for businesses that must comply with strict regulatory requirements, as they can maintain greater control over their data and applications.
In conclusion, choosing between public cloud and private cloud requires careful consideration of a variety of factors. By understanding the advantages and disadvantages of each solution and evaluating their unique needs
Disclaimer: The views, suggestions, and opinions expressed here are the sole responsibility of the experts. No Everest Market Insights journalist was involved in the writing and production of this article.